This is Book One of The Torah Series for Tweens. The book begins with the Creation Story and ends with The Story of Yaqub's (Jacob's) sons. The stories are related as closely to context and the true accounts as possible. Hebrew words are introduced, with meanings, and reinforced with repetition throughout the text. It is important for children to learn the meanings of the Hebrew words and the ideas behind them as they were originally written. The English language at times cannot reveal the full meaning behind the Hebrew. This book is designed to be used by 3rd-4th graders, 10-12 year olds, but can easily be shared with younger children. Colorful pictures, family trees and a "Words to Remember" section is included for review of new vocabulary words. It is my experience that children will remember these stories better by doing something tangible that relates to the story. After reading a story, have them tell it to you by encouraging your children to act out the stories using regular household items for props, including clothes and animals made from paper.
